We are looking for a highly skilled Senior Salesforce Functional Administrator with deep expertise in Salesforce CPQ to lead and manage our quote-to-cash processes. This role is central to ensuring our CPQ configuration is efficient, scalable, and aligned with our revenue operations. You will be the go-to expert for CPQ administration and support, while also handling core Salesforce platform management and optimization.

What you'll do:

  • Salesforce CPQ Administration & Support (Primary Focus)
  • Design, configure, and manage Salesforce CPQ: product rules, pricing methods, quote templates, quote-to-order process, and approval workflows
  • Partner closely with Sales, Finance, and Operations teams to optimize the CPQ lifecycle
  • Troubleshoot and resolve CPQ-related issues, including pricing logic, product configuration, and quote generation
  • Monitor system usage and recommend CPQ enhancements to drive efficiency and accuracy

  • Platform Administration & Customization
  • Manage user accounts, profiles, roles, sharing rules, permission sets, and data access controls
  • Maintain and extend custom objects, fields, page layouts, and record types
  • Build and maintain automation using Flows, Process Builder, and Workflow Rules

  • Data Management & Reporting
  • Use Data Loader and related tools for large-scale data imports, exports, and maintenance
  • Create and maintain complex reports and dashboards to support Sales and Executive teams
  • Monitor system data integrity, resolve discrepancies, and enforce data governance policies

  • Cross-Functional Collaboration & Process Improvement
  • Serve as the subject matter expert for CPQ and Salesforce platform processes
  • Work with stakeholders to gather requirements, translate them into scalable solutions, and document system configurations
  • Identify and implement best practices in Salesforce usage, especially for the quote-to-cash lifecycle

Who you are:

  • Required Qualifications:
  • 5+ years of hands-on Salesforce Administration experience, including 2+ years of direct Salesforce CPQ administration
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, or related field
  • Strong experience with: Salesforce Lightning FlowsSOQL (basic proficiency in Apex is a plus),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, and Experience Cloud
  • Demonstrated success managing complex CPQ implementations and supporting quote-to-order workflows
  • Solid understanding of Salesforce deployment tools (e.g., Change Sets, Gearset, Copado)
  • You must be work-authorized in the United States without the need for current or future employer sponsorship

  • Certifications (two or more strongly preferred): Salesforce Certified Administrator (required), Salesforce CPQ Specialist (strongly preferred), Salesforce Advanced Administrator (required), Salesforce Platform App Builder (a plus)

  • Preferred Experience: Experience with Revenue Cloud and/or Billing systems, Familiarity with integrating Salesforce with ERPs and third-party pricing/contracting tools, Strong analytical skills and 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
